Chapter 3. File system integration

 

This chapter covers
  • Retrieving directory listings
  • Moving and copying files and directories
  • Reading from files
  • Writing to files

 

This chapter is practically brimming over with information, because there’s a tremendous amount you can do with the file system capabilities in AIR. In fact, you’re limited in large part only by your imagination. We have a lot of ground to cover in this chapter, including the following:

  • Referencing files and directories
  • Getting directory listings
  • Copying and moving files and directories
  • Deleting files and directories
  • Reading from files
  • Writing to files

We’re going to tackle all these topics in detail, with lots of examples you can use to follow along. Before long you’ll be ...
